CPU2 option – the co-processor board performs the simultaneous high-resolution sampling of voltage and current, allowing the cycle-by-cycle power analysis for 50/60 Hz lines.
VDROP option – sags & swells detection as per EN50160 standard on L-N voltages with half cycle resolution (10ms @ 50Hz). Pre-and Post-trigger logging (100 +100 half cycles RMS values).
VMAX option (EN50160 standard) – VDROP and Min/Avg/Max values calculation and recording with one cycle resolution (20ms @ 50 Hz). This function allows to record up to 10 parameters selected among voltage, current, power, PF and frequency.
Time – of – Use (TOU) programmable data recording.
WCAP option – advanced waveform capture function on currents and L-N voltages. The instrument can store up to 10 + 200 waveforms before and after a threshold overcome, with a resolution from 8 to 32 samples includes a second selectable function: Min/Avg/Max values recording.
